Sports touring equipment with dirt road capabilities I use Dunlop TrailMax Mission on my KTM 390 Adventure and on the DR650 Ideal for the road and very good for gravelly and gnarled dirt roads. Also great for most off-roaders, but only OK if I hit deep mud with deep rust, never let me down, but sometimes a little scary and some problems in deep sand at higher speeds in tight turns. I had them for more than 10,600 km on the KTM and only 2 mm lower, so there is still 8 mm left.

I only had it on the DR650 for 4,000 km, but very good to handle, better in mud and sand on the DR 650 than on the KTM, probably because of the narrower and higher tire at the front of the DR, also a 20-liter fuel tank on the DR. Get a Honda CRF 300L for a gnarled off-roader and drive with Dunlop 606 rear and Pirelli M.21 at the front, as it will only see the road coming and going trails. It is also 60 lbs lighter than the DR 650 at 72 years old need lighter when I ride alone on gnarled trails. If I have 3 in the stable, I can adjust each bike to the use I will make of it. the KTM 80% Road 20% off-road, the DR 650 for 80% off-road and gnarled gravel roads and 20% Road, the CRF 300 L 90% off-road and 10% road. We offer 2 types of Pirelli tyres, the MT43 Front and the MT43 Rear. If you want to take the risk and drive on your local paved road to enter your preferred greenway, proceed with caution. A bypass or right-of-way is a highway because roads do not legally require asphalt. So if you`re pulled by an off-road motorcycle on a green trail — when they`re on — you could find yourself in hot water.

Therefore, it makes sense to install tires marked for on-road use.
